+bool irc::insensitive_swo::operator()(const std::string& a, const std::string& b) const
+{
+ const unsigned char* charmap = national_case_insensitive_map;
+ std::string::size_type asize = a.size();
+ std::string::size_type bsize = b.size();
+ std::string::size_type maxsize = std::min(asize, bsize);
+
+ for (std::string::size_type i = 0; i < maxsize; i++)
+ {
+ unsigned char A = charmap[(unsigned char)a[i]];
+ unsigned char B = charmap[(unsigned char)b[i]];
+ if (A > B)
+ return false;
+ else if (A < B)
+ return true;
+ }
+ return (asize < bsize);
+}
+
+size_t irc::insensitive::operator()(const std::string &s) const
+{
+ /* XXX: NO DATA COPIES! :)
+ * The hash function here is practically
+ * a copy of the one in STL's hash_fun.h,
+ * only with *x replaced with national_case_insensitive_map[*x].
+ * This avoids a copy to use hash<const char*>
+ */
+ register size_t t = 0;
+ for (std::string::const_iterator x = s.begin(); x != s.end(); ++x) /* ++x not x++, as its faster */
+ t = 5 * t + national_case_insensitive_map[(unsigned char)*x];
+ return t;
+}
